What are the key technical specifications to evaluate when sourcing a Digital Amplifier?
When selecting a digital amplifier (Class D), you must prioritize Power Output (RMS) over peak power to ensure sustained performance. Key metrics include Total Harmonic Distortion (THD+N), which should ideally be <0.1% for high-fidelity audio, and the Signal-to-Noise Ratio (SNR), which should exceed 90dB to minimize background hiss. Additionally, verify the Efficiency Rating, as top-tier digital amplifiers should achieve 85-95% energy efficiency, reducing heat dissipation requirements.
Which international compliance standards are mandatory for Digital Amplifiers?
As electronic devices, digital amplifiers must meet strict safety and electromagnetic standards. For the US market, FCC Part 15 and UL 62368-1 (for audio/video equipment safety) are essential. For the EU, ensure the product carries the CE mark, complies with the LVD (Low Voltage Directive), and meets RoHS (Restriction of Hazardous Substances) requirements to ensure environmental safety. For global trade, CB Scheme certification can simplify entry into multiple markets.
How do I ensure the durability and thermal management of the amplifier?
Digital amplifiers are compact but generate concentrated heat. Ensure the supplier uses high-quality aluminum heat sinks or active cooling fans for high-power models. Check for protection circuits including Over-Current Protection (OCP), Over-Voltage Protection (OVP), and Thermal Shutdown. Request a Burn-in Test report (typically 4-8 hours at full load) to confirm the stability of the internal components like capacitors and MOSFETs.
What connectivity and integration features should a modern B2B buyer look for?
Depending on the use case (Home Theater, Professional Audio, or Public Address), look for versatile inputs such as Optical, Coaxial, and XLR. For wireless integration, Bluetooth 5.0 (or higher) with aptX support is a standard requirement. If sourcing for smart home projects, ensure the amplifier supports RS232 or RJ45 interfaces for integration with central control systems.
Cross-Border Procurement Risks and Strategies for Digital Amplifiers
How can I mitigate the risk of receiving substandard electronic components?
Electronic 'clones' or refurbished chips are a common risk. You should request a Bill of Materials (BOM) to verify the brand of core components (e.g., TI, STMicroelectronics, or Infineon). What are the best practices for negotiating with digital amplifier manufacturers?
Focus on Tiered Pricing based on volume; for orders over 500 units, you can typically negotiate a 10-15% discount. Discuss OEM/ODM customization early, such as custom silk-screen logos or modified firmware startup screens. Always negotiate a 1-2% spare parts allowance (e.g., extra knobs, power adapters, or remote controls) to be included in the shipment for easy local RMA handling.
How should I handle shipping and logistics for sensitive electronic equipment?
Digital amplifiers contain sensitive PCBAs and heavy transformers. Ensure the supplier uses Anti-static (ESD) packaging and 5-layer corrugated export cartons with custom-fit EPE foam. For sea freight, request desiccant silica gel packets inside the polybags to prevent moisture damage during long-distance transit. Ensure the Incoterms (e.g., FOB or CIF) are clearly defined in the Proforma Invoice.
